## SquatGuard Environments

SquatGuard scans the internal Pekkala package mirror for typo-squatting names. Three environments: dev, staging, prod. Dev rescans hourly against a synthetic registry; staging mirrors prod traffic at 10%; prod runs continuous scans with alerting to the Registry Integrity rotation. Never point dev at the prod mirror — it will flood the quarantine queue. Each environment reads its settings at boot, and the current values are listed below.

service settings:
[pelius]
port = 7000
region = north-2
host = pelius.tolvaqhq.internal
team = casax
timeout_ms = 2000
retries = 1

**Q: Do the Kestrelwire Java and Go SDKs have feature parity?**

No. The Go SDK lacks batched retries and the streaming checksum API; Java lacks async token refresh. Parity matrix lives in the Kestrelwire wiki under SDK Status. If a customer pages about a missing method, check the matrix first before escalating — most gaps are known and tracked. For parity roadmap questions, reach the SDK platform team directly.

alerts address for fahip-hawif: gorius@zarqelworks.test

Heads up: if the Lintrock baseline file in the Quarrow repo drifts from main, CI fails with a "stale baseline" error even when the code is fine. Quick fix is to regenerate the baseline on a clean checkout and re-push. If a customer build is blocked, confirm the failing run matches the token below before escalating.

build token for yadug-yagag: htk21_c863c33eb8b82c0c9c152

**Alert: TideGlass widget — stale tide data**

This alert fires when the TideGlass widget on the Harborline dashboard has not refreshed tide-table data for more than 45 minutes. Usually this means the upstream Moonreach feed is delayed, not that the widget itself failed. Check the feed status page first, then restart the poller if the feed is healthy. If the alert persists beyond an hour, email the coastal-data maintainers.

alerts address for kafof-bagag: kasael@olvarqdyn.corp